Subject: DR drill — hot-reload path

Team,

Thursday's drill for Pinwheel Gateway covers config hot-reload under failover. We'll push a bad watcher config, confirm Glimmerhost rolls back without restart, then restore from the sealed snapshot. Tovah owns timing. Release manager signs off on the restore step. To unlock the drill snapshot archive, use the passphrase below.

unlock words, bafof-kawef: soreth-nordor-belwyn-gorvan-julael-belys

# Flaglight Rollouts — Approvals

Quick version for on-call: any rollout touching more than 5% of traffic needs an approval in Flaglight before the ramp continues. Kill switches don't need approval — just flip them and note it in the incident channel. Scheduled ramps pause automatically if error budget burns hot. If you're stuck at 2 a.m. with a pending approval, there's one person authorized to override, and that's the approver below.

account owner for tagep-bafof: Norael Gilax Juleth

As a plugin author, confirm your integration handles the new structured payload: status, environment, and rollout percentage are now separate fields rather than a single message string. Bots parsing the old free-text format will silently show stale statuses, so update matchers and test against the sandbox channel on Corvane staging. Announcements for canceled rollouts now fire a distinct event — subscribe to it explicitly. Record the build you validated against using the token that appears below.

session token of taguf-fafop = htk14_d9cbf74e1cdbce

Q3 Planning Note — Legacy Pricing

Welcome aboard. Tessaro Ltd. will apply a 7% uplift to all legacy Harborline contracts starting Q3. Notifications ship in week two; support scripts are final. We expect minor churn among the Dunmore cohort, already modeled into forecasts. Your sign-off is needed on the exemption tier by month end. The confidential context follows below.

management briefing: Headcount on the Praok team goes from 16 to 91 by the end of March. Gross margin on Praok came in at 2 percent against a plan of 26 percent.